    Model A fords have the frame VIN under the cowl -- hard to see unless you pull the body!! And if the engine isn't the original banger (which had the same number), you can't see the VIN.
    So... I would like to put a nice VIN plate on the part of the frame you can see or on the cowl, maybe rivet on a nice zinc-coated strip about 1 x 3 inches with reverse-stamped (raised) numbers.
    Anyone know of a source to order such a thing?
